Bellevue 3 Wall Bracket 2001

 

One of the first concrete core structures ever built was Bellevue III. This new technology required new innovations in placing boom technology. On this job Northwest introduced the Putzmeister detach system. Taking a boom out of the spline and remounting it on an electric pedestal. Soon to follow is what is now series […]

Casino Shreveport, Louisiana 2013

Cajun Concrete Pumping is the contractor for this casino in Shreveport, Louisiana. When the General Contractor suddenly decided to install a placing boom. Harry with Cajun called Northwest and 36 hours later the contractor was lifting the placing boom into place.

New Orleans Oil Spill 2009

 

Within twenty-four hours of the BP oil spill Northwest had equipment bound for barges in New Orleans. Northwest designed and built a special “wand” to placing on the end a 36 meter boom. Water was then pumped through the boom. The pumped water was used for the first two years in the shallow […]
